Get your roses into water as soon as possible, they'll be quite thirsty by the time they reach you. 2. Trim the stems of the roses by removing any dead or wilting leaves or flowers. 3. Cut off about 2cm from the bottom of each stem (it sounds crazy, but trust us here). Ensure you only use sharp scissors or secateurs, as if you use a blunt ...

Visit http://globalrose.com/flower-care.html for Flower Care Tips and videos. fishermanstrail 2022 plau am seeWebMay 1, 2024 · Follow these basic rose care & maintenance steps: Watering your roses regularly. The rule of thumb for watering roses is to make sure roses get about 2 inches a week. Deep soakings are much better than frequent, shallow watering. Set the hose at the foot of the rose and let water trickle in.
